Output 70a5102399184f3d6678037b31430d16d0c7d864fae8cea7d48fb164353a3f1d:0

value
14254345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50fe33724f30ca29b6220940f6a46924e2e87d47 OP_EQUAL
address
395GW5kZzrQAEcTAZEYa1CuiBZQ5hAJ757
transaction
70a5102399184f3d6678037b31430d16d0c7d864fae8cea7d48fb164353a3f1d
spent
true